- nounartificiality (noun) · artificialities (plural noun)
- the quality of being made or produced by human beings rather than occurring naturally:"vigorous debates about the authenticity of the original and the artificiality of the copy"
- the quality of being contrived or false:"users complain about the artificiality of war games"
- insincerity or affectedness:"he claimed to have been horrified by the artificiality of his actors during the making of his first feature film"

Artificiality - Wikipedia
Artificiality (the state of being artificial or anthropogenic) is the state of being the product of intentional human manufacture, rather than occurring naturally through processes not involving or requiring human activity.
